What is a Pinguino Cupcake?

At its core, a Pinguino Cupcake is more than just a cupcake; it’s a bite of nostalgia wrapped in a swirl of creamy decadence. These iconic desserts are chocolate cupcakes filled with sweet cream and topped with a shiny chocolate glaze adorned with signature white swirls. The Origin and History of Pinguino Cupcakes

The history of the Pinguino Cupcake is a fascinating tale of innovation and marketing genius. Born from the evolution of snack cakes in the mid-20th century, Pinguino Cupcakes became a cultural icon, especially in Latin America and the United States. Inspired by the need for a portable, individually wrapped dessert that could be enjoyed anywhere, food brands crafted these cupcakes as a convenient treat for both kids and adults alike.

Interestingly, the name “Pinguino” (Spanish for penguin) comes from their black-and-white design, reminiscent of a penguin’s tuxedo-like appearance. Over time, these cupcakes became a household name, celebrated for their ability to satisfy a sweet tooth without requiring utensils or plates.

DIY Pinguino Cupcakes at Home

While store-bought Pinguino Cupcakes are convenient, there’s nothing quite like the satisfaction of making them at home. Plus, creating your own allows you to customize them to your liking. Here’s how you can bake your own Pinguino Cupcakes step by step.

Choosing the Right Ingredients

Before you get started, it’s crucial to use quality ingredients. Opt for high-quality cocoa powder, real vanilla extract, and fresh cream to achieve the best results. Here’s a list of what you’ll need for the recipe:

Ingredients for the Cupcake Base:

  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up cocoa powder (unsweetened)
  • 1/2 tsp baking powder
  • 1/4 tsp baking soda
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/4 cup brown sugar
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1/4 cup vegetable oil
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ract

Ingredients for the Cream Filling:

  • 1 cup heavy whipping cream
  • 2 tbsp powdered sugar
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ract

Ingredients for the Chocolate Coating:

  • 1/2 cup dark chocolate chips (melted)
  • 1 tbsp coconut oil (optional, for a smoother coating)

Ingredients for the White Swirls:

  • 1/4 cup powdered sugar
  • 1-2 tsp milk (to create a smooth piping consistency)

Step-by-Step Recipe

  1. Prepare the Cupcake Base:
    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a muffin tin with cupcake liners. In a large bowl, sift together the flour, cocoa powder,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. In another bowl, whisk together the sugar, eggs, milk, oil, and vanilla extract until smooth. Gradually fold the dry ingredients into the wet mixture, stirring until just combined. Be careful not to overmix!
  2. Bake the Cupcakes:
    Divide the batter evenly among the cupcake liners, filling each about 2/3 full. Bake for 18-20 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. Allow the cupcakes to cool completely before proceeding to the next step.
  3. Make the Cream Filling:
    In a chilled bowl, whip the heavy cream, powdered sugar, and vanilla extract until stiff peaks form. Transfer the cream to a piping bag fitted with a small round tip.
  4. Fill the Cupcakes:
    Using a small knife or the tip of a piping bag, cut out a small hole in the center of each cupcake (don’t go all the way to the bottom). Pipe the cream filling into each cupcake, ensuring it’s generously filled.
  5. Apply the Chocolate Coating:
    Melt the dark chocolate chips and coconut oil (if using) in a microwave-safe bowl or over a double boiler until smooth. Dip the top of each cupcake into the melted chocolate, letting any excess drip off. Place the cupcakes on a wire rack and allow the chocolate to set.
  6. Add the White Swirls:
    Mix the powdered sugar and milk until it reaches a smooth, pipeable consistency. Transfer the mixture to a small piping bag or a plastic bag with a tiny hole cut in the corner. Pipe the signature swirl pattern on top of the chocolate coating.
  7. Let It Set:
    Allow the cupcakes to sit for 15-20 minutes so the chocolate can harden and the white swirls can dry. Serve and enjoy!

Alternatives for Health-Conscious Individuals

For those who want a healthier spin on Pinguino Cupcakes, there are plenty of options available. Whether you’re watching your sugar intake, avoiding gluten, or looking for vegan options, you can still enjoy these beloved treats with a few simple tweaks.

Low-Sugar Versions

Use sugar substitutes like stevia or monk fruit sweetener when making homemade Pinguino Cupcakes. These options provide the same sweetness without spiking your blood sugar.

Gluten-Free Options

Substitute all-purpose flour with gluten-free flour blends. Almond flour, oat flour, or coconut flour work well for creating a fluffy cupcake base while maintaining the flavor.

Vegan Pinguino Cupcakes

Replace eggs with flaxseed or chia seed mixtures, and use plant-based milk (like almond or soy milk) along with vegan butter. Coconut cream is an excellent substitute for the traditional cream filling.

Smaller Portions

Instead of making full-sized cupcakes, consider baking mini Pinguino Cupcakes. They’re easier to portion control and just as satisfying.

What’s the shelf life of a Pinguino Cupcake?

Store-bought Pinguino Cupcakes typically have a shelf life of 7 to 10 days when kept in their original packaging at room temperature. For homemade versions, it’s best to store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ator, where they can last up to 5 days. If you want to extend their freshness, freezing is a great option.

Can I store Pinguino Cupcakes in the freezer?

Yes, you can freeze Pinguino Cupcakes! Wrap each cupcake individually in plastic wrap and place them in an airtight container or freezer-safe bag. They can last up to 2 months in the freezer. When you’re ready to enjoy them, simply thaw the cupcakes at room temperature for a few hours, or pop them in the fridge overnight.
